Meillac (Breton: Melieg, Gallo: Melhac) is a French commune located in the Ille-et-Vilaine département, in the Bretagne région.

Contents

[edit] Demographics

Inhabitants of Meillac are called Meillacois.

As of the census of 1999, the village had a population of 1,352.
The estimation for 2006 was 1,568.
